Route Description

Everything you need to know about the corridor Guadalajara - Jacksonville

The Guadalajara-Jacksonville corridor represents a vital logistics connection between Mexico's second-largest city and a major Florida port. This 2,421 km cross-border route links Mexico's industrial heartland with the southeastern United States, facilitating trade between two dynamic economic regions. The corridor traverses diverse terrain and crosses multiple state and international borders, requiring specialized expertise in cross-border operations.

The economic significance of this route extends beyond its physical distance. Guadalajara serves as a technology and manufacturing hub, while Jacksonville functions as a major distribution center with its deep-water port and extensive rail connections. Together, these cities form a complementary trade relationship, with electronics, automotive components, and aerospace parts flowing northward, while finished goods and consumer products return south.

Transportation along this corridor primarily utilizes Mexico's Federal Highway 45 and Federal Highway 85, connecting to US Interstate 10 and Interstate 75. The Laredo-Nuevo Laredo border crossing serves as the main point of entry, offering efficient customs processing for qualified freight forwarders. Guadalajara Origin

Guadalajara

Jalisco, Mexico

Guadalajara stands as Mexico's second-largest metropolitan area and a cornerstone of the country's industrial development. Located in the state of Jalisco, this city benefits from its central-western position, providing excellent connectivity to both Pacific ports and northern manufacturing centers. The region's robust infrastructure includes modern highways, an international airport, and proximity to major rail terminals, making it an ideal logistics hub.

The city's economic strength lies in its diverse industrial base, particularly in technology, electronics, automotive, and aerospace manufacturing. Known as Mexico's Silicon Valley, Guadalajara hosts numerous multinational technology companies and research centers. The surrounding municipalities of Zapopan, Tlaquepaque, and Tonalá form an industrial corridor that amplifies the region's manufacturing capabilities. This concentration of industry creates consistent freight demand, particularly for time-sensitive components and finished products requiring dedicated transportation services.

Jacksonville Destination

Jacksonville

Florida, United States

Jacksonville serves as Florida's largest city by area and a critical logistics hub for the southeastern United States. Its strategic Atlantic coast location provides direct access to international shipping lanes, while its extensive transportation network includes the Jacksonville Port Authority (JAXPORT), multiple rail terminals, and major interstate highways. The city's infrastructure supports efficient distribution throughout the eastern seaboard and beyond.

The local economy thrives on diverse sectors including financial services, healthcare, logistics, and manufacturing. Jacksonville's port facilities handle a significant volume of containerized cargo, automotive shipments, and bulk commodities. The presence of major distribution centers, coupled with the city's role as a regional business center, creates substantial demand for reliable freight transportation. The area's manufacturing sector, particularly in aerospace and advanced materials, requires specialized logistics solutions for both inbound raw materials and outbound finished products.
